Climate
Kitakyushu experiences a humid subtropical climate, characterized by hot, humid summers and mild winters. Rainfall is spread throughout the year, with the wettest months occurring in late summer.

What is the timezone and time difference in Kitakyushu?
Kitakyushu is in the Japan Standard Time (JST) zone, which is UTC+9. Japan does not observe daylight saving time, so this time difference remains constant throughout the year.

What is the best way to get around Kitakyushu?
Kitakyushu has an efficient public transportation system, including buses, trains, and a subway. The Kitakyushu Monorail is particularly useful for traveling between key areas. For convenience, consider getting a prepaid IC card for easy access to trains and buses. Many attractions are also within walking distance of each other in the city center.
